Solve for x and list restrictions for variables.
I'm having difficulty with these problems-_-.
1) .5(2x+3/4)-1/3(.1+x)=1
x+.375-.03(forever)+-1/3=1 (Distribute)
The .0333333 is what screws me up. I think if I leave -1/3*.1 as a decimal I'll get it right but I don't know how to do thatxD. Forgot basic multiplication.
|
Code:
|
1/2(2x+3/4) - 1/3(1/10 + x) = 1 --- remove outer factors
(x + 3/8) - (1/30 + x/3) = 1 --- remove brackets
x + 3/8 - 1/30 - x/3 = 1 --- find a common denominator (240)
240x/240 + 90/240 - 8/240 -80x/240 = 1 --- "unite" the equation under one denominator
(240x + 90 - 8 - 80x)/240 = 1 --- move the denominator to the right side, and do the arithmetic calculations on the left side
160x + 82 = 240 --- wont bother explaining, this is too easy
160x = 240 - 82
160x = 158
x = 158/160
x = 79/80 |
